NetLogo comes bundled with a large library of sample models covering many domains in natural and social science. Many teachers make use of NetLogo in their curricula. NetLogo is in use in a wide variety of educational contexts from elementary school to graduate school. It is freely available from the NetLogo website. NetLogo has many thousands of active users. This makes it possible to explore the connection between the micro-level behavior of individuals and the macro-level patterns that emerge from the interaction of many individuals. Modelers can give instructions to hundreds or thousands of independent “agents” all operating concurrently. It is particularly well suited for modeling complex systems developing over time. Beyond exploration, NetLogo enables the quick and easy authoring of models. It comes with an extensive models library including models in a variety of domains such as economics, biology, physics, chemistry, psychology, system dynamics and many other natural and social sciences. The NetLogo environment enables exploration of emergent phenomena. NetLogo was designed in the spirit of the Logo programming language to be “low threshold and no ceiling,” that is to enable easy entry by novices and yet meet the needs of high powered users.
